Have you ever thought about how you set a goal and achieved it – the steps you took and the effort you put in? For example, you may have set a goal to improve your marks in English. The first step might have been to fix a certain number of hours for revising your lessons.

The second step would have been to ensure that you completed a certain number of chapters every day. Needless to say, your consistent efforts bore the results you wanted. But have you wondered what helped you carry on consistently with your efforts? Yes, the answer is self-motivation. Your inner determination egged you on to overcome the challenge, come what may. In fact, self motivation for students is the inner drive that helps them keep going, even in the face of any obstacles.

Why Self Motivation for Students Works

No amount of counseling, advice, or reading self-help books will help unless and until you feel motivated to achieve a goal. It is only when you are determined to succeed that you will move forward full steam. This highlights why self motivation for students truly matters: it comes from within, driving you to persevere through challenges and ultimately succeed. A self-motivated person will not wait for ideal conditions and will persevere through difficulties to come out a winner. As a self-motivated individual, you take charge of your life in the true sense and confidently work towards making your future successful.

Good Habits and Self Motivation for Students

It’s like the classic chicken-and-egg situation – it’s difficult to say which came first. Good habits and self motivation for students have a similar kind of relationship. One automatically leads to the other. Some of the good habits that self-motivated students have include:

  • Good time management skills
  • Complete focus in class
  • No procrastination and timely completion of assignments
  • Regular lesson revisions
  • A well-behaved and helpful attitude toward others

You may ask, what is so great about these habits? After all, they are simple to follow. True, but the difference is that self-motivated students follow them consistently. Following even simple habits consistently can have a lasting positive effect on a student’s life.
